JAMB 2026 UTME/DE registration is now officially open. Below is a comprehensive guide covering dates, fees, and the complete registration process.

Key Dates for 2026 UTME and Direct Entry

  • UTME e-PIN Sales: January 26, 2026 to February 26, 2026
  • UTME Registration: January 26, 2026 to February 28, 2026
  • Mock Exam Selection Deadline: February 16, 2026
  • Direct Entry (DE) e-PIN Sales: March 2, 2026 to April 25, 2026
  • UTME Examination: Begins April 16, 2026

Eligibility and Age Requirement

Candidates must be at least 16 years old by September 30, 2026. Underage candidates may undergo an evaluation before results release.

2026 Registration Fees

CategoryFee
Direct EntryN5,700
UTME without MockN7,200
UTME with MockN8,700

Fee breakdown: JAMB application (N3,500), reading text (N1,000), CBT centre registration (N700), CBT UTME service (N1,500), bank charges (N500), mock charge (N1,500 optional).

Step-by-Step Registration Process

  1. Generate Profile Code: Send NIN 12345678901 (your 11-digit NIN) to 55019 or 66019
  2. Purchase e-PIN: Buy from banks, NIPOST, Quickteller, Moniepoint, or authorized vendors
  3. Visit Accredited CBT Centre: Bring your profile code, e-PIN, and completed registration template
  4. Complete Biometrics: Fingerprint and photo capture at the centre
  5. Review and Submit: Verify all details before final submission
  6. Collect Materials: Get your e-registration slip and The Lekki Headmaster novel

Important Rules

  • Use a personal SIM linked to your profile code for all JAMB communications
  • Do not register more than once or use multiple NINs
  • Register only at JAMB-accredited CBT centres
  • Mandatory: Declare your current admission/matriculation status during registration
